The first thing to understand is that calorie needs vary depending on several factors, including your age, gender, activity level, and individual goals. Many of us have been bombarded with "magic number" diets, but that's not how it works. Imagine your body like a car – it needs fuel to function properly, but the amount it needs depends on how far you're driving!

So, how do we find that personalized number? It's a combination of factors:

* **Get a realistic understanding of your current calorie intake.** You can start by tracking what you eat for a few days. This doesn't have to be a strict diary, just a simple record of your meals and snacks. It's also helpful to look at your activity levels. Are you generally active or more sedentary?

* **Consult a professional.** This is where a registered dietitian or a nutritionist comes in. They can assess your individual needs, consider your health history, and provide personalized guidance. Remember, it's not just about calories – they can help you understand the importance of a balanced diet that includes all the nutrients your body needs.

* **Be patient with yourself.** Finding the right calorie intake is a journey, not a race. It's okay to adjust your approach along the way. Don't be afraid to experiment a little, listen to your body, and find what feels right for you.

* **Remember, it's not just about the number.** We're aiming for sustainable, healthy habits that support your overall wellbeing. Don't fall into the trap of restrictive diets or calorie counting that makes you feel deprived or stressed. It's about finding a way of eating that you can maintain for the long haul.
